    Glad some of you showed some of us emotional posters some perspective. I think we should all agree that this season is just all around bad and nobody's excused. Over the 3 year span with Dwight we can also agree Dwight has not been involved as much on offense as we all would've loved to see. A lot of reasons for this, some fault on Dwight's part, but plenty on our coaches, role players and Harden.

    We do not know what goes on behind closed doors, but I remember a tweet or some info about one of the early meetings and players (Harden vs. Howard) disagreed about the way to play to win. Based on what we've seen, it's clear that we have went with Harden and just accept whatever he decides on the court. When he's off, guys can just do whatever. I can imagine as a player of Dwight's caliber, you start to become frustrated. What would you do if you are expected to anchor the defense and just accept that you only get a few touches a game on offense? I bet you would not be a happy camper and it's only natural to play worse. His health, athleticism and explosiveness is fading so there's definitely a part of frustration about his own physical abilities.

    I am sure if Dwight goes somewhere where he's more involved on offense and especially if he's paired with a great PG, he will thrive. That's why it makes sense for both sides to part ways. We have definitely failed Dwight and in some ways, he has failed the team so blaming one player in Harden or Dwight for this, or even just Morey, McHale & J.B. is just silly. It's on ALL OF THEM!
